在Android Auto中从MusicBrowserServiceCompat发送API请求

Mir*_*qov 5 android android-auto

我正在尝试构建像Spotify这样的音乐应用。我在将应用程序与Android Auto集成时遇到困难。我有一个后台服务,MediaBrowserServiceCompat可以播放音乐。在Android自动模式下,我何时何地向远程服务器发送请求以获取播放列表和歌曲?

我检查了Google的Universal Player代码,我不明白它们是如何获得歌曲的(而且在科特林……代码太短了,无法理解) https://github.com/android/uamp

我还发现MediaBrowserCompat这与连接有关,但是我不确定它是API连接还是服务。

我该怎么做?我们如何将请求发送到远程服务器,获取结果并填充它们?